Transmission of IPv6 over IPv4 Domains without Explicit Tunnels
RFC 2529, “Transmission of IPv6 over IPv4 Domains without Explicit Tunnels”, is a Proposed Standard document published in March 1999 by B. Carpenter, C. Jung. The canonical text is published by the RFC Editor.
Abstract
This memo specifies the frame format for transmission of IPv6 (IPV6) packets and the method of forming IPv6 link-local addresses over IPv4 domains. It also specifies the content of the Source/Target Link-layer Address option used in the Router Solicitation, Router Advertisement, Neighbor Solicitation, and Neighbor Advertisement and Redirect messages, when those messages are transmitted on an IPv4 multicast network. What “Proposed Standard” means
An entry-level standards-track specification: stable, peer-reviewed and a solid basis for implementation, though it may still evolve before becoming an Internet Standard.
